Govt Reduces Delivery Time of Normal Passports

The government has revised passport delivery timelines, shortening the wait for applicants under the normal category and introducing a faster processing schedule across all major passport services.

Under the updated application priority system for Machine Readable Passports (MRP), normal passport applications will be now be delivered within 14 working days after successful processing instead of 21 working days.

Meanwhile, the fast-track applications will be delivered within two working days, while passports submitted under the urgent category will be issued within five working days.

Category Duration
Fast Track (available in 47 cities) 2 working days
Urgent 5 working days
Normal 14 working days

While fast-track and urgent services remain the quickest options for those willing to pay higher fees, the reduction in normal passport delivery time is likely to benefit a much larger number of citizens.

The fast-track facility will be available in 47 cities, according to the updated priority schedule. This means applicants in selected urban centers will be able to receive their passports in as little as two working days.
